Tetraselmis chuii is one type of microalgae that has prospective as an alternative source of potential renewable energy raw materials such as biodiesel. The availability of sufficient nutrient sources such as nitrogen as well as the regulation of microalgae culture environmental factors are very important to achieve optimal microalgae cell growth and maximum biomass production. This study aims to see the effect of urea application with different doses on the growth of T. chuii biomass production and the right fertilizer composition for laboratory-scale culture of T. chuii. The research method used was an experimental method using a completely randomized design (RAL) with 5 treatments of different urea concentrations (0 mg/L, 25 mg/L, 50 mg/L, 75 mg/L, and 100 mg/L) and 3 repetitions with the addition of fertilizer doses of ZA 30 mg/L and TSP 10 mg/L for each treatment. Data on cell density and cell growth rate of T. chuii were analyzed with One Way ANOVA test at α = 5% level. The results showed that the application of urea with different doses influenced the growth rate and biomass production of T. chuii. The results of data analysis showed that urea concentration of 100 mg/L was the optimal fertilizer dose combination with a maximum cell density of 577 × 104 cells/ml on day 7, with a growth rate of 0,24 cells/mL/day, as well as the shortest cell doubling time of 2,9 days, and biomass production reaching 440,83 gr/m³/day.
